Iran's nuclear negotiator Larijani arrives in Madrid

MADRID, May 30 (RIA Novosti) - Iran's top nuclear negotiator, Ali Larijani, arrived Wednesday evening in Madrid, the capital of Spain, for talks with the EU's foreign policy chief, Javier Solana, on Iranian nuclear dossier.

Larijani and Solana last met in Ankara April 25-26 and there was some progress made at the talks in finding common ground on some issues.

Larijani said upon his arrival that "Tehran is ready for other countries, for example France, to join talks on the Iranian nuclear dossier."

He added that he did not intend to meet with U.S. Secretary of State Condoleezza Rice, who is expected to arrive in Madrid Friday.

Iran failed to comply with a 60-day deadline to stop uranium enrichment imposed by the UN Security Council and has increased uranium enrichment, saying its nuclear program is aimed exclusively at power generation.

Secretary General of the International Atomic Energy Agency (IAEA) Mohamed ElBaradei said last week it was too late to force Tehran to abandon its uranium enrichment plans and proposed introducing inspection measures instead to prevent a further expansion of the Iranian nuclear program.

The United States has threatened Iran with further sanctions.
